Classic fluffy flower spikes in a rich crimson colour adorn Astilbe japonica ' Montgomery' in early summer. Unusually, the clumps of divided foliage emerge bronze in the spring before becoming green by summer. Also known as False Goatsbeard, Astilbe make a super addition to woodland areas, cottage gardens or patio containers where they will thrive in difficult damp spots in partial shade.
Height: 70cm (28). Spread: 45cm (18).
